The vice-chancellor of the University of Central Lancashire has been rapped by some of his staff - for thanking them. Malcolm McVicar praised staff for giving up their Saturday on an Open Day only to receive a curt response. A statement from union members reads: "We would like to wholeheartedly thank the vice-chancellor for the thanks he gave to all staff. We are particularly grateful because to our knowledge it is the first time anyone from senior management has had the courtesy to thank staff for their attendance and weekend working. We would also like to thank senior management staff who attended this event in large numbers for the first time."
